From adb3789264c4e8567113a0e764ad30ce6e8737f3 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Deng-Cheng Zhu Date: Mon, 1 Apr 2013 18:14:28 +0000 Subject: MIPS: Fix ISA level which causes secondary cache init bypassing and more The commit a96102be70 introduced set_isa() where compatible ISA info is also set aside from the one gets passed in. It means, for example, 1004K will have MIPS_CPU_ISA_M32R2/M32R1/II/I flags. This leads to things like the following inappropriate: if (c->isa_level == MIPS_CPU_ISA_M32R1 || c->isa_level == MIPS_CPU_ISA_M32R2 || c->isa_level == MIPS_CPU_ISA_M64R1 || c->isa_level == MIPS_CPU_ISA_M64R2) This patch fixes it.
